The Future of Landmark Theatres Amid Ongoing Litigation

Despite the ongoing litigation and financial challenges faced by Landmark Theatres, the company remains resilient in its commitment to the business. With a recent judge setting an auction date for the chain and other properties due to defaulting on a significant loan, the future may seem uncertain. However, Landmark Theatres is dedicated to finding a favorable resolution to this complex situation.

In addition to the financial hurdles, Landmark Theatres has also had to navigate the impact of the pandemic and a decrease in film releases due to last year’s actors and writers strikes. In 2018, Charles Cohen acquired Landmark Theatres from Mark Cuban and Todd Wagner. Despite the legal and financial hurdles faced by the company, Cohen remains dedicated to the business and is optimistic about finding a favorable resolution to the ongoing litigation.
